Definitions:

General Partner

A member of a partnership who has unlimited liability and is actively involved in the management of the business.

Expected Inflation

Expected inflation is the anticipated rate at which the general level of prices for goods and services will rise over a period, eroding purchasing power.

Interest Rates

The percentage charged or paid for the use of money, typically expressed on an annual basis, affecting loans, savings, and investments.

Unlimited Liability

A legal structure where business owners are personally responsible for all of the company's debts and liabilities.
